BCD Travel 2023 Cities & Trends Report: Amsterdam and New York are the top destinations for European business travelers

Hospitality Net

According to BCD Travel’s Cities & Trends Europe 2023 edition, Amsterdam and New York are the most visited cities for European business travelers. The most popular countries are Germany and the United States. The report is based on BCD flight and car rental data in 2023 in a range of European markets1.
